Background
Alcanar is a Spanish municipality of the Catalan comarca of Montsià, in the Tarragona province. It is a coastal town on the Mediterranean Sea. The Serra del Montsià range and its foothills rise above the town and its surroundings. It has a population of 10,104 . It is the southernmost town in Catalonia, located just north of the border with the municipality of Vinaròs which is in the province of Castellón and part of the region of Valencia.

How do I navigate the approach to the Port of Alcanar?+
The approach to Alcanar is supported by 1 navigation aid within 50 nautical miles. The nearest is Punta Corballera Lighthouse at 2 NM to the E. Mariners should consult the relevant chart and List of Lights for full approach details.

What are the operational restrictions at the Port of Alcanar?+
Entrance/operational restrictions — tide: no specific restriction; swell: no specific restriction; ice: none; overhead limits: none and other: none noted.
What are the communications and port formalities at the Port of Alcanar?+
Communication & port formalities — telephone: not available; radio (VHF): not available; air services: not available; rail: not available; ETA message: not required; quarantine pratique: not available; deratting certificate: not available and first port of entry: not available. Pilotage & towage — pilotage: not available; tug assistance: not available and tug salvage: not available.
